Overview

The European Union Delegation to Zambia & COMESA in Lusaka is seeking an Administrative Assistant to join their Administration Section. This role operates within a diplomatic mission representing the EU in interactions with the Zambian Government and COMESA, covering a broad range of administrative tasks essential to smooth office operations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Handle comprehensive HR duties including managing the full recruitment cycle for Local Agent roles: preparing job ads, updating descriptions, compiling dossiers, drafting reports and contracts, and maintaining electronic HR platform records.
  • Maintain and update personnel files both digitally and physically, ensuring all HR records are accurate and current.
  • Provide timely and accurate data to the Administration accounts for salary-related matters, social security, medical claims, and entitlements.
  • Process medical reimbursement requests according to EU Delegation guidelines using specialized applications.
  • Manage Local Agent time tracking systems, updating leave entitlements, holidays, and personnel changes.
  • Advise and support staff during employment separation procedures in compliance with EU and Zambian labor laws.
  • Manage petty cash payments by verifying vouchers, maintaining cash journals, and submitting records to the Head of Administration.
  • Assist in preparing annual budgets, monitor budget execution, and support mid-year reviews.
  • Record and report any non-compliant expenditures concerning procurement and HR.
  • Oversee procurement processes for low to medium value contracts, ensuring compliance with EU financial regulations and EEAS guidelines, including proactive contract renewals to avoid service interruptions.
  • Manage lease contracts for residences and offices, maintaining records, tracking renewals, and ensuring audit compliance.
  • Provide direct administrative assistance to the Head of Administration and act as deputy for financial controls when required.
  • Cover for the Administration Section Secretary during absences to maintain continuity.
  • Keep abreast of EU Delegation guidelines updates and inform relevant team members accordingly.

Qualifications and Experience

  • Diploma in business administration, human resources, procurement, finance, or related fields required.
  • At least three years of relevant experience in administrative, HR, financial, or procurement roles, ideally within international or diplomatic environments, post-diploma.
  • Strong computer skills, including Word, PowerPoint, Excel, Outlook, Webex, and MS Teams.
  • Preferred qualifications include a university degree in relevant fields and experience with HR management, petty cash handling, procurement procedures, and familiarity with EU financial and administrative regulations.
  • Knowledge of Zambian labor laws and previous experience in diplomatic missions or international organizations is advantageous.

Salary and Benefits

The starting monthly salary is anticipated at ZMW 39884, adjusted based on validated professional experience. The package includes paid annual leave, recognized public holidays in Zambia, health insurance, and a retirement savings plan subject to eligibility.
